On Dec. 14, the John J. Morris Post 62 (Peoria Ariz.) Legion Riders delivered toys to eight needy families. Eight hours of smiles followed the procession of 20 motorcycles. Members nominated needy families they knew, and the process was on. Santa Claus and the Grinch led the motorcade. Even when on the road, cars were honking and kids waving when Santa went by. The children at the stops were excited to see Santa and get presents. Some families had tears in their eyes seeing their children get gifts that would not have been possible otherwise. A salute to the Riders for their dedication to community and youth. Honestly, though, I am not sure Santa (as is his character) didn't have the most fun of everyone today. Tomorrow is six more families getting their holiday wishes granted.
